  • Title

    A sublinear differential inclusion on strip-like domains

  • Abstract
    This paper deals with a sublinear differential inclusion problem (Pλ) depending on a parameter λ > 0 which is defined on a strip-like domain subject to the zero Dirichlet boundary condition. By variational methods, we prove that for large values of λ, problem (Pλ) has at least two non-zero axially symmetric weak solutions.
